There are three dates that may have a financial impact on your CalPERS retirement: the fiscal year, your birthday quarter, or the first year of your cost-of-living adjustment (COLA). Under existing retirement law, retirees receive an annual COLA paid in the May 1 warrant each year. Medicare Part B covers physician services, outpatient hospital services, certain home health services, durable medical equipment, and certain other medical and health services not covered by Medicare Part A. Sacramento, Calif. - The CalPERS Board of Administration today approved health plan premiums for calendar year 2022, at an overall premium increase of 4.86%.
